You're looking for 16x and 3.0. Definitely reseat the card. Do you have anything else plugged into a PCIe slot? Maybe even an M.2? Though even if you did, you should still be getting 8x 3.0, but just a consideration.
According to GPU-Z's little help popup, the link speed & width can vary because of power saving features. Are you getting these numbers while the card is under load, or idling at the desktop? Right now I'm just using my browser and GPU-Z says I'm running PCI-E 16x 1.1. If I run a 3-D accelerated game in a window then alt-tab back to GPU-Z and refresh, it says I'm at 3.0.
